Your key responsibilities will include:

  • Preparing delicious, high-quality food that delights our clients and customers
  • Crafting eye-catching food and counter displays that draw customers in
  • Proudly representing CH&CO and and embodying our positive brand image
  • Handling transactions with ease and operating the cash register efficiently
  • Upholding the highest standards of Food Handling & Hygiene
  • Ensuring a safe and healthy work environment by adhering to Health & Safety regulations
